Jamie Heaslip heads out to South Africa basking in the glow of Ireland's Grand Slam triumph.

Heaslip's performances during Ireland's run to the 2004 Under-21 World Cup final marked him out as one to watch.

Fast forward five years and the Leinster number eight is firmly established as a key player for both club and country.

He made his Test debut against the Pacific Islanders in November 2006 but missed out on Ireland's 2007 World Cup squad due to the abundance of back-row talent in the Emerald Isle.

But Heaslip could not be ignored forever. He duly became a regular at international level during the 2008 Six Nations and was an integral part of the side that won the Grand Slam 12 months later.

His 6ft 4in, 17-stone plus frame and direct approach, coupled with impressive handling skills and relish of a scrap, could make him a big hit on the hard pitches and altitude the Lions will encounter in South Africa.
